Hanaukyou Maid-tai OVA · review

5 /10

This is more of the same from the original Hanaukyou series. You need to have watched the former for this OVA to make any sense. Now given that you have watched the Hanaukyou series, this is literally a continuation; with the one change being a more personal flavor to the episodes. If you liked the original, then you might as well add on this additional 45min run. Animation: Looks just like the main series. Lots of ecchi, somewhat cheap animation, and did I mention the ecchi? Sound: The OP is the same as the main series, but they added a new ED, which is barely more enticing to listento than the original ED. Same BGM and same VA cast.

Story:
So you can pretty much tell what each ep is from the title. You get one episode explaining the Cynthia/Grace split personality, one episode giving more background to Konoe (with lots of ecchi), and one episode with Tarou being forced to cross-dress as a maid by Ikuyo. These are a nice addition to give a bit of additional background/humor, but don't really contribute anything meaningful as there was never any plot to begin with.

Character:
As mentioned above, you get some new background information and additional interactions showing Tarou in his most pitiful state yet.

Value:
It's 45 minutes of new content, mostly of the ecchi type. As I mentioned in the main review, I literally did not even know when the OVA started as my eps were numbered 1-15. Watch only if you liked the original.
